Meta Announces Launch of AI-Powered Chatbots to Revolutionize Targeted Advertising and User Engagement

In a bid to enhance its targeted advertising capabilities and improve user engagement, Meta is set to unveil a lineup of AI-powered chatbots, scheduled to debut in September. These chatbots boast the remarkable ability to gather extensive data about users’ interests, paving the way for more personalized ad campaigns.

As the chatbots are designed with distinct personalities, they will have the capacity to engage in human-like conversations with Meta’s vast user base of 4 billion, offering a more immersive experience on the platform. The initiative could potentially yield significant benefits for marketers, allowing them to reach the right audiences and improve overall conversion rates.

The potential impact of improved targeted advertising is vast. By facilitating more effective ad campaigns, marketers could connect with previously untapped markets, thus broadening their reach and influence. This, in turn, could boost brand recognition and revenue, as they tap into new demographics and increase customer loyalty.

Nevertheless, amid the excitement surrounding this innovative technology, concerns have been raised about data privacy. The vast amounts of user data collected by the AI-powered chatbots could raise privacy issues and lead to inadvertent violations of individuals’ rights. Such breaches could severely damage a brand’s reputation and trustworthiness, potentially driving customers away and adversely affecting long-term ROI.

The launch of these AI chatbots comes at a crucial time for Meta. The company’s Threads, which initially experienced a meteoric rise to become the fastest-growing social media platform, has recently faced a setback, losing half of its users within a month of its launch. As Meta contends with competition from rival platforms like TikTok, the introduction of AI chatbots aims to not only attract new users but also retain existing ones by enhancing user engagement.

During a recent earnings call, Meta CEO Mark Zuckerberg revealed the company’s strategy behind creating a diverse range of chatbot characters, or “personas.” Recognizing that users may not interact as effectively with a single AI, Meta intends to leverage these personas to improve user engagement.

Among the personas is a prototype featuring the likeness of former US President Abraham Lincoln, while another embodies a surfer persona, offering travel advice to users. By developing these varied personas, Meta hopes to provide users with more enjoyable and interactive experiences on its platform.

Meta’s approach with AI chatbots is distinct from that of Snap, which introduced its My AI chatbot earlier in the year. The success of Snap’s AI chatbot, with 150 million user interactions to date, demonstrates the potential appeal and value of such technologies to a massive user base.

Looking forward, Mark Zuckerberg is expected to share further updates on Meta’s chatbot plans in the coming month. In a Facebook post from February, he highlighted the company’s focus on generative AI and its intention to build AI personas to assist users in various ways. While the initial phase will concentrate on developing creative and expressive tools, the long-term vision includes creating futuristic experiences with text, images, video, and multi-modal interactions.
